package org.elasticsearch.script.mustache;
import org.apache.lucene.search.TotalHits;
import org.elasticsearch.action.search.SearchResponse;
import org.elasticsearch.action.search.ShardSearchFailure;
import org.elasticsearch.common.bytes.BytesReference;
import org.elasticsearch.common.xcontent.ToXContent;
import org.elasticsearch.common.xcontent.XContentBuilder;
import org.elasticsearch.common.xcontent.XContentFactory;
import org.elasticsearch.common.xcontent.XContentParser;
import org.elasticsearch.common.xcontent.XContentType;
import org.elasticsearch.search.SearchHit;
import org.elasticsearch.search.SearchHits;
import org.elasticsearch.search.internal.InternalSearchResponse;
import org.elasticsearch.test.AbstractXContentTestCase;
import java.io.IOException;
import java.util.Collections;
import java.util.function.Predicate;
import static org.elasticsearch.test.hamcrest.ElasticsearchAssertions.assertToXContentEquivalent;
public class SearchTemplateResponseTests extends AbstractXContentTestCase<SearchTemplateResponse> {
@Override
protected SearchTemplateResponse createTestInstance() {
SearchTemplateResponse response = new SearchTemplateResponse();
if (randomBoolean()) {
response.setResponse(createSearchResponse());
} else {
response.setSource(createSource());
}
return response;
}
@Override
protected SearchTemplateResponse doParseInstance(XContentParser parser) throws IOException {
return SearchTemplateResponse.fromXContent(parser);
}
/**
* For simplicity we create a minimal response, as there is already a dedicated
* test class for search response parsing and serialization.
*/
private static SearchResponse createSearchResponse() {
long tookInMillis = randomNonNegativeLong();
int totalShards = randomIntBetween(1, Integer.MAX_VALUE);
int successfulShards = randomIntBetween(0, totalShards);
int skippedShards = randomIntBetween(0, totalShards);
InternalSearchResponse internalSearchResponse = InternalSearchResponse.empty();
return new SearchResponse(internalSearchResponse, null, totalShards, successfulShards,
skippedShards, tookInMillis, ShardSearchFailure.EMPTY_ARRAY, SearchResponse.Clusters.EMPTY);
}
private static BytesReference createSource() {
try {
XContentBuilder source = XContentFactory.jsonBuilder()
.startObject()
.startObject("query")
.startObject("match")
.field(randomAlphaOfLength(5), randomAlphaOfLength(10))
.endObject()
.endObject()
.endObject();
return BytesReference.bytes(source);
} catch (IOException e) {
throw new RuntimeException(e);
}
}
@Override
protected Predicate<String> getRandomFieldsExcludeFilter() {
String templateOutputField = SearchTemplateResponse.TEMPLATE_OUTPUT_FIELD.getPreferredName();
return field -> field.equals(templateOutputField) || field.startsWith(templateOutputField + ".");
}
/**
* Note that we can't rely on normal equals and hashCode checks, since {@link SearchResponse} doesn't
* currently implement equals and hashCode. Instead, we compare the template outputs for equality,
* and perform some sanity checks on the search response instances.
*/
@Override
protected void assertEqualInstances(SearchTemplateResponse expectedInstance, SearchTemplateResponse newInstance) {
assertNotSame(newInstance, expectedInstance);
BytesReference expectedSource = expectedInstance.getSource();
BytesReference newSource = newInstance.getSource();
assertEquals(expectedSource == null, newSource == null);
if (expectedSource != null) {
try {
assertToXContentEquivalent(expectedSource, newSource, XContentType.JSON);
} catch (IOException e) {
throw new RuntimeException(e);
}
}
assertEquals(expectedInstance.hasResponse(), newInstance.hasResponse());
if (expectedInstance.hasResponse()) {
SearchResponse expectedResponse = expectedInstance.getResponse();
SearchResponse newResponse = newInstance.getResponse();
assertEquals(expectedResponse.getHits().getTotalHits().value, newResponse.getHits().getTotalHits().value);
assertEquals(expectedResponse.getHits().getMaxScore(), newResponse.getHits().getMaxScore(), 0.0001);
}
}
@Override
protected boolean supportsUnknownFields() {
return true;
}
public void testSourceToXContent() throws IOException {
SearchTemplateResponse response = new SearchTemplateResponse();
XContentBuilder source = XContentFactory.jsonBuilder()
.startObject()
.startObject("query")
.startObject("terms")
.field("status", new String[]{"pending", "published"})
.endObject()
.endObject()
.endObject();
response.setSource(BytesReference.bytes(source));
XContentType contentType = randomFrom(XContentType.values());
XContentBuilder expectedResponse = XContentFactory.contentBuilder(contentType)
.startObject()
.startObject("template_output")
.startObject("query")
.startObject("terms")
.field("status", new String[]{"pending", "published"})
.endObject()
.endObject()
.endObject()
.endObject();
XContentBuilder actualResponse = XContentFactory.contentBuilder(contentType);
response.toXContent(actualResponse, ToXContent.EMPTY_PARAMS);
assertToXContentEquivalent(
BytesReference.bytes(expectedResponse),
BytesReference.bytes(actualResponse),
contentType);
}
public void testSearchResponseToXContent() throws IOException {
SearchHit hit = new SearchHit(1, "id", Collections.emptyMap(), Collections.emptyMap());
hit.score(2.0f);
SearchHit[] hits = new SearchHit[] { hit };
InternalSearchResponse internalSearchResponse = new InternalSearchResponse(
new SearchHits(hits, new TotalHits(100, TotalHits.Relation.EQUAL_TO), 1.5f), null, null, null, false, null, 1);
SearchResponse searchResponse = new SearchResponse(internalSearchResponse, null,
0, 0, 0, 0, ShardSearchFailure.EMPTY_ARRAY, SearchResponse.Clusters.EMPTY);
SearchTemplateResponse response = new SearchTemplateResponse();
response.setResponse(searchResponse);
XContentType contentType = randomFrom(XContentType.values());
XContentBuilder expectedResponse = XContentFactory.contentBuilder(contentType)
.startObject()
.field("took", 0)
.field("timed_out", false)
.startObject("_shards")
.field("total", 0)
.field("successful", 0)
.field("skipped", 0)
.field("failed", 0)
.endObject()
.startObject("hits")
.startObject("total")
.field("value", 100)
.field("relation", "eq")
.endObject()
.field("max_score", 1.5F)
.startArray("hits")
.startObject()
.field("_id", "id")
.field("_score", 2.0F)
.endObject()
.endArray()
.endObject()
.endObject();
XContentBuilder actualResponse = XContentFactory.contentBuilder(contentType);
response.toXContent(actualResponse, ToXContent.EMPTY_PARAMS);
assertToXContentEquivalent(
BytesReference.bytes(expectedResponse),
BytesReference.bytes(actualResponse),
contentType);
}
}
